Mars Hill - Ronald Adrian Hallett born December 24, 1934, passed away suddenly, at home, on August 20, 2024. He was 89 years old.
Ronald always told us the story that upon graduating from high school, he and three buddies each put $10 in an envelope and struck off for New York City. The highlight of the trip being a baseball game at Yankee Stadium. A short time after that infamous trip he served his mandatory 2-years in the U.S. Army. During that time he married, Carolee Clockedile on December 26, 1956. During his service in the Army, he and Carolee lived in Arlington, Virginia, and Revere Beach, Massachusetts. Following his discharge from the Army, they moved back to Mars Hill, where Ronald began his career in the civil service at Loring Airforce Base, where he continued to work until his retirement on December 24, 1989.
Together Ronald and Carolee raised 6 children. While raising their family, Ronald would often come home on Friday night towing a pop-up camper and we knew right then we were going camping for the weekend. Many great weekend memories were made on those trips. When the kids were finally out of the nest, Ronald and Carolee began to travel further away than just a weekend camping getaway. Ronald loved his trips to Las Vegas and they enjoyed a couple of cruises, one cruise included their four daughters and spouses. Ronald loved his large family and the big family get togethers. He was an avid cribbage player, enjoyed a good game of horseshoes, and especially loved playing pool in the pool room he had built after he retired, and was always up for a game with anyone.
